Consider an electric dipole with −q charge at A and +q charge at B, placed along z-axis, such that its dipole moment is in negative z direction. i.e., Pz = 10⁻⁸ C m
The electric field is along positive direction of z-axis, such that dE/dz = 10⁵ N C⁻¹m⁻¹
From, F = qdE = (q × dz) × dE/dz = p dE/dz
Force experienced by the system in the negative z-direction, F = p × (−dE/dz) = 10⁻⁸ × (−10⁵) = 10⁶N.
